Descriptions
- Description cytochrome P450, family 76, subfamily C, polypeptide 7
- Computational description cytochrome P450, family 76, subfamily C, polypeptide 7 (CYP76C7); FUNCTIONS IN: electron carrier activity, monooxygenase activity, iron ion binding, oxygen binding, heme binding; INVOLVED IN: oxidation reduction; LOCATED IN: endomembrane system; CONTAINS InterPro DOMAIN/s: Cytochrome P450 (InterPro:IPR001128), Cytochrome P450, E-class, group I (InterPro:IPR002401), Cytochrome P450, conserved site (InterPro:IPR017972); BEST Arabidopsis thaliana protein match is: cytochrome P450, family 76, subfamily C, polypeptide 4 (TAIR:AT2G45550.1); Has 34162 Blast hits to 33987 proteins in 1728 species: Archae - 53; Bacteria - 4073; Metazoa - 11859; Fungi - 7385; Plants - 9470; Viruses - 6; Other Eukaryotes - 1316 (source: NCBI BLink).
